How To Choose The Best Bed in a Box for Your Sleep Style

Before you pick a mattress, you need to match the internal construction to how you sleep and who sleeps next to you. A 10-inch all-foam bed will feel very different from a 14-inch hybrid with hundreds of steel coils, even when both claim a “medium firm” feel.

Hybrid coils vs. pure memory foam

A hybrid uses individually wrapped pocket coils for support and bounce, topped with foam layers for pressure relief. This combo typically sleeps cooler and offers stronger edge support than solid foam. A pure memory foam bed hugs your body closely and absorbs movement well, but it can trap heat if the foam lacks cooling technology.

Firmness is a moving target

You cannot trust the “medium firm” label on the box—the actual feel differs a lot between models. Several owners in the data above bought a “medium firm” bed and found it “feels more like a firm.” If you are a side sleeper with narrower shoulders and hips, aim for a plusher feel; if you sleep on your back or stomach, a firmer surface keeps your spine aligned.

Thickness affects frame fit and sheet depth

A 14-inch or 16-inch mattress looks luxurious and makes getting out of bed easier, but it demands deep-pocket sheets to fit properly. A 10-inch option sits lower and slides easily into bunk beds or trundles. Measure your existing frame’s slat spacing first — wide gaps can sag a foam mattress over time.

Understanding the Specs That Matter

Coil count and motion isolation

Every hybrid mentions “individually wrapped pocket coils” — and the count matters. A king with 899 coils distributes weight more evenly and absorbs a partner’s movement better than a build with far fewer. If your bed is shared, prioritize a high coil count in a hybrid, or go full memory foam which absorbs motion by nature.

Firmness labels are just a starting point

“Medium firm” on the box does not guarantee a consistent feel — some models run noticeably firm while others lean plush. Comfort depends on your body weight, sleeping position, and personal tolerance. Side sleepers typically need more give at the shoulder and hip, while back and stomach sleepers generally want a firmer, flatter surface.

FAQ

How long does a bed in a box take to fully expand?
Most brands say 24 to 72 hours for full expansion, though the exact window varies. Some shoppers say a usable mattress within hours, but edge support and height improve if you wait. Check your specific mattress’s recommendation — some expand fully within 48 hours while others need up to 72.
Does a 14-inch or 16-inch mattress fit standard sheets?
A 12-inch mattress fits standard fitted sheets, but taller profiles generally need deep-pocket sheets. Owners of 14-inch and 16-inch models consistently recommend deep-pocket fitted sheets. Measure your mattress thickness before buying sheets to avoid a frustrating fit.
What is the difference between a hybrid and a memory foam mattress?
A hybrid combines layers of foam on top of a base of individually wrapped steel pocket coils. That gives you pressure-relieving cushioning plus the bounce and edge support of springs. A pure memory foam mattress has no coils — it contours closely and absorbs motion well, but it can trap heat and offer weaker edges unless engineered with firmer foam.
Will a bed in a box work on any frame or the floor?
Most are designed to work with platform beds, slatted foundations, bunk beds, and even directly on the floor. If you use a slatted frame, keep slats close together — wide gaps can cause foam to sag over time. Adjustable bases need a flexible hybrid or foam build, so verify the model supports that before buying.
Why do some mattresses sleep hot and how do I avoid that?
Heat gets trapped when dense foam lacks airflow channels or cooling additives. Look for a breathable cover, an open-cell structure, or cooling gel infused into the foam layers. Hybrids with pocket coils naturally allow more air circulation than solid foam builds, which helps dissipate body heat.
What does CertiPUR-US and OEKO-TEX certification mean for me?
CertiPUR-US means the foam has been tested for low emissions and durability, and is free of substances like formaldehyde and heavy metals. OEKO-TEX certification on the cover means it was tested for over 100 harmful substances. Both are useful indicators that the materials are safer for you, especially if you are sensitive to chemical smells.
Is a firmer mattress better for back pain?
Not always — the ideal firmness depends on your sleeping position and body weight. Many people with lower back pain report relief on a medium-firm to firm surface that keeps the spine aligned, but side sleepers often need a plusher surface for the shoulders and hips. Test your response over a few weeks since a mattress’s feel can change as it breaks in.
Can I set up a bed in a box by myself?
It depends on the weight — lighter builds around 70 pounds are manageable solo with the roll-out method, but heavier 100+ pound king mattresses generally need two people. Many brands include a plastic cutter in the box. Position the rolled mattress on the frame before slicing the plastic, but stand clear since it unfurls rapidly.
